Mr. Joe Gilmore:

Similar to other airports, we have to go to the airlines with a comprehensive package of information on the regional offering. We get good support from the councils, our regional chambers, particularly in Sligo and Galway, Fáilte Ireland, Tourism Ireland and so forth. We are in a good space. However, we are facing significant cost-competitive challenges with car hire and accommodation, given the current situation in the country. From a west coast perspective in particular, there are going to be significant challenges on that side as we face into the rest of 2023 and 2024.

The Deputy mentioned the new route development scheme. There is a body of work that needs to be commissioned there. We have raised potential areas that we think could be explored. However, we need to look at other peripheral regions across Europe, including the types of schemes that have been in place and are permitted under EU state aid support guidelines and so forth. I propose and recommend that a body of research be done to get up to date information on what would be permissible and what could be put in place to support connectivity into peripheral Europe, in particular, the west of Ireland.
